A phosphonated-functionalized copillar[5]arene was designed and synthesized. H-1 NMR, C-13 NMR, ESI-MS and HR-MS were performed to provide converging evidences of the structure of obtained copillar [5]arene. Driven by hydrophobic interactions and C-H center dot center dot center dot pi interactions between the decyl moiety and the pillar[5]arene cavity, a pH-responsive linear supramolecular polymer was fabricated from this phosphonate-functionalized AB type monomer in water. Concentration-dependent H-1 NMR, NOESY, DOSY, and specific viscometry were carried out to study the supramolecular polymerization process.
